Aug 27 (Reuters) - The following are the top stories from selected Canadian newspapers. Reuters has not verified these stories and does not vouch for their accuracy.

THE GLOBE AND MAIL

** Walmart (NYSE:WMT) Inc WMT.N announced on Monday Horacio Barbeito has been appointed as the Chief Executive Officer and President of the company's Canada operations from October. https://tgam.ca/2Nuk8uC

** Suncor Energy Inc SU.TO and Shell (LON:RDSa) Canada Ltd along with other oil producers, have written a letter to National Energy Board, Canada's energy regulator, to intervene in Enbridge Inc's ENB.TO new plan for selling space on its mainline crude oil pipeline system, calling it an abuse of market power. https://tgam.ca/2NyKSKj

** Venture-capital investment surged to its strongest first half on record, injecting C$2.15 billion($1.62 billion) into Canadian startups and scale-ups, according to a report released by Canadian Venture Capital & Private Equity Association on Tuesday. https://tgam.ca/2ZkDCcl

NATIONAL POST

** Royal Bank of Canada RY.TO and Toronto-Dominion Bank TD.TO will appear before a panel at the Ontario Securities Commission on Friday seeking to settle new allegations that their traders used confidential customer information to gain a potential advantage in foreign exchange transactions that took place between 2011 and 2013. Duncan Davies, the Chief Executive Officer of Canada's Interfor Corp IFP.TO , announced on Monday that he will step down from the position at the end of 2019. ($1 = 1.3275 Canadian dollars)
